| Main Entry: | aristocratic |
| Part of Speech: | adjective |
| Definition: | privileged, elegant |
| Synonyms: | aloof, blue-blooded, courtly, dignified, elegant, elite, fine, haughty, noble, patrician, polished, refined, snobbish, stylish, well-bred, upper-class, well-born |
| Antonyms: | poor, vulgar, wanting, low-born, low-life, unprivileged |

| Main Entry: | genteel |
| Part of Speech: | adjective |
| Definition: | sophisticated, cultured |
| Synonyms: | affected, aristocratic, artificial, chivalrous, civil, confined, courteous, courtly, elegant, fashionable, formal, graceful, hollow, intolerant, mannerly, noble, ostentatious, polished, polite, pompous, precious, pretentious, priggish, prim, prissy, prudish, refined, respectable, straitlaced, stuffy*, stylish, urbane, well-behaved, well-bred, well-mannered, cultivated, distinguƩ, la-di-da |
| Notes: | genteel means marked by refinement in taste and manners; a gentile is a person who does not acknowledge your God or denotes a Christian as contrasted with a Jew; gentle means soft and mild or having or showing a kindly or tender nature |
| Antonyms: | boorish, callous, rough, rude, rugged, uncultured, unrefined, unsophisticated |
